Financial Management Software for Insurance Companies in Austin, Texas
Insurance agencies in Austin face growing pressure to maintain accuracy and compliance while managing complex financial operations. From policy administration to claims processing and regulatory reporting, outdated systems often lead to duplicated efforts, delayed approvals, and increased risk of errors. Manual processes struggle to keep pace with the volume of transactions, especially as premiums and claims grow alongside the city's expanding insurance market. Automating financial workflows helps agencies reduce operational friction, improve audit readiness, and ensure timely financial close cycles. Whether handling commercial lines, personal auto, or health insurance, a tailored financial management system adapts to the specific demands of the insurance sector while supporting scalability and regulatory adherence.

How can financial management software improve compliance for Austin-based insurance agencies?
Financial management systems designed for insurance help automate regulatory reporting, track audit trails, and ensure adherence to state-specific requirements like Texas Department of Insurance (TDI) guidelines. By centralizing financial data and standardizing workflows, agencies can reduce the risk of penalties and streamline submissions for audits or examinations.
What types of financial workflows in insurance can be automated with this software?
Key workflows include premium accounting, claims payout processing, commission settlements, reinsurance accounting, and general ledger management. Automation reduces manual data entry, minimizes reconciliation errors, and accelerates month-end closing processes, which is critical for agencies managing high transaction volumes.
Is financial management software suitable for small insurance agencies in Austin?
Yes. Modern financial management solutions offer scalable options that grow with the agency, from basic accounting modules to advanced features like policyholder billing automation and real-time financial dashboards. Agencies can start with core financial tracking and expand functionality as needs evolve.
How does this software help with claims and payout accuracy?
The system integrates with claims management platforms to validate payouts against policy terms, automate approvals based on predefined rules, and flag discrepancies before disbursement. This reduces overpayments, underpayments, and disputes, improving both operational efficiency and customer trust.
